# Service Accounts: String Extraction

The `extract-i18n` script pulls translatable strings from all Bramblewick repos and pushes them to the Glossa service. It runs under the `i18n-extractor` service account. Do not run it under your personal account; Glossa rate-limits individual users aggressively. The account has write access to the staging catalog only. Set the token in your shell before invoking the script. The current staging token is below.

API key for kahap-kafog: zpat15_6qzxZ7YR8aDwjmp

## Webhook: Parcelwing tracking events not arriving

Check the relay queue first. If depth > 1000, the signing check is probably failing — Parcelwing rotated certs twice this quarter. Confirm last delivery timestamp in the dashboard. If older than 15 min, replay from the dead-letter queue. Replays hit the staging receiver only. The replay endpoint authenticates with the bearer token below.

bearer token for yagef-yahaf: eyJhbGciOiJIUzI1NiIsInR5cCI6IkpXVCJ9.eyJzdWIiOiIjTGyX4q1qSIn0.o7LtVLNaptGl

Summary for the sync: the Pagemont wiki's role-based access config is stored in a sealed vault that locked after three failed admin logins on Tuesday. Existing permissions still work, but no role grants or revocations can be made, which is blocking onboarding for the Harrowgate team. We verified the audit log shows no malicious attempts — just an expired session retrying. Unsealing is the only remediation; the procedure requires entering the recovery passphrase provided below.

recovery phrase for fajef-tagaf: ulaeth-tamvan-sorwyn-kaseth-sorir